asp.net中连不上数据库aspnetdb的问题
2009-11-28 15:34
411 查看
先确保数据库服务器中有aspnetdb数据库,若没有可以通过以下方法添加:
找到C:/WINDOWS/Microsoft.NET/Framework/v2.0.50215目录,从中找到aspnet_regsql.exe,直接双击运行,根据向导设置。
接下来解决连接数据库不成功的问题
一:
如果在ASP.NET Administration Tool中测试Provider连接不成功,需要找到C:/WINDOWS/Microsoft.NET/Framework/v2.0.50215/CONFIG/machine.config,用Visual Studio.NET 2005打开,找到数据库连接字符串,将其改为:
<connectionStrings>
<add name="LocalSqlServer" connectionString="data source=hostname;integrated security=SSPI;database=aspnetdb;pooling=true" providerName="System.Data.SqlClient" />
<</< SPAN>connectionStrings>
其中hostname指的是你的主机名aspnetdb是由aspnet_regsql.exe生成的缺省数据库名称;
此外还必须将NetWorkService帐户添加到Windows Server 2003的Administrators组中;
如果仍不能测试通过,测需要再安装一边SQL Server 2005 CTP,因为默认的安装是中文,而它不支持中文
二:
可以直接在web.config中修改的!具体如!
<connectionStrings>
<remove name="LocalSqlServer">
<add name="LocalSqlServer" connectionString="data source=hostname;integrated security=SSPI;database=aspnetdb;pooling=true" providerName="System.Data.SqlClient" />
<connectionStrings>
此方法可以实现一台服务器部署n个menbership.如果用修改machine.config只能一个!
找到C:/WINDOWS/Microsoft.NET/Framework/v2.0.50215目录,从中找到aspnet_regsql.exe,直接双击运行,根据向导设置。
接下来解决连接数据库不成功的问题
一:
如果在ASP.NET Administration Tool中测试Provider连接不成功,需要找到C:/WINDOWS/Microsoft.NET/Framework/v2.0.50215/CONFIG/machine.config,用Visual Studio.NET 2005打开,找到数据库连接字符串,将其改为:
<connectionStrings>
<add name="LocalSqlServer" connectionString="data source=hostname;integrated security=SSPI;database=aspnetdb;pooling=true" providerName="System.Data.SqlClient" />
<</< SPAN>connectionStrings>
其中hostname指的是你的主机名aspnetdb是由aspnet_regsql.exe生成的缺省数据库名称;
此外还必须将NetWorkService帐户添加到Windows Server 2003的Administrators组中;
如果仍不能测试通过,测需要再安装一边SQL Server 2005 CTP,因为默认的安装是中文,而它不支持中文
二:
可以直接在web.config中修改的!具体如!
<connectionStrings>
<remove name="LocalSqlServer">
<add name="LocalSqlServer" connectionString="data source=hostname;integrated security=SSPI;database=aspnetdb;pooling=true" providerName="System.Data.SqlClient" />
<connectionStrings>
此方法可以实现一台服务器部署n个menbership.如果用修改machine.config只能一个!
相关文章推荐
- asp.net中连不上数据库aspnetdb的疑问
- ASP.NET TextBox TextMode为Password从数据库绑定不能显示问题
- asp.net中SqlDataReader使用时关闭数据库连接的问题(转)
- VS2010+Silverlight4中asp.net配置无法连接数据库的问题
- ASP.net后台程序中的图片上传到数据库中的路径问题
- ASP.NET中数据库连接字符串的若干问题
- 解决 web服务器部署常见问题,server application unavailable 和 程序无法连接数据库 的问题(asp.net 2.0 + oracle9i + winXP)
- asp.net 发布程序到iis后无法连接到oralce数据库问题
- ASP.NET遇到问题---Datareader访问数据库
- ASP.NET ODBC连接数据库问题:mysql ODBC 驱动程序和应用程序之间的体系结构不匹配
- ASP.NET MVC 如何解决“上下文的模型已在数据库创建后发生更改”问题
- 在asp.net mvc中使用百度UEditor初始化内容遇到自数据库中读取的html字符串在UEditor中始终是html编码的问题
- ASP.NET MVC学习时,自动导入数据库控制器和视图时遇到的问题
- ASP.NET 链接 Access 数据库路径问题最终解决方案
- 关于部署完asp.net程序后不能访问页面也不能连接数据库的问题
- 数据库连接问题C#,asp.net
- asp.net LINQ中数据库连接字符串的问题
- 【ASP.NET】传值问题及读取数据库内容
- asp.net中对数据库表插入null空值的问题
- ADO.NET Entity framework 中 实体的对应数据库中text类型的问题 (更新) :asp.net entity 传入的表格格式数据流(TDS)远程过程调用(RPC)协议流不正确。参数 3 ("@0"): 数据类型 0